Ver Mensaje Individual
  #10 (permalink)  
Antiguo 26/11/2013, 12:35
Avatar de Dalam
Dalam
 
Fecha de Ingreso: septiembre-2010
Mensajes: 409
Antigüedad: 13 años, 7 meses
Puntos: 56
Respuesta: Actualizar fecha y hora automaticamente en mysql sin refrescar pagina

Código PHP:
Ver original
  1. <?php
  2. require('config.php');
  3.         require('include/conexion.php');
  4.         require_once("sesion.class.php");
  5.     $sesion = new sesion();
  6.     $usuario = $sesion->get("usuario");
  7.         date_default_timezone_set('America/Mexico_City');
  8.         $actual = date("Y-m-d H:i:s");
  9.         $_SESSION['usuario'] = $usuario;
  10.         mysql_query("UPDATE usuarios SET entrada='$actual' WHERE usuario_c='$usuario'");
  11. if(isset($_GET['ajax'])  && isset($_SESSION['usuario'])) exit();
  12. ?><!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N">
  13. <html>
  14.     <head>
  15.         <script language="JavaScript" src="http://code.jquery.com/jquery-1.10.2.min.js"></script>
  16.         <script type="text/javascript">if(typeof jQuery==='undefined'){document.write(unescape("<scri"+"pt src='js/jquery-1.3.2.min.js' type='text/javascript'></scri"+"pt>"));}</script>
  17.         <script type="text/javascript">
  18.             mytime=setTimeout($.ajax({ type: "GET",url: "<?php echo $_SERVER['REQUEST_URI'];?>?ajax=1" }),1000);
  19.         </script>
  20.         <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  21.         <title></title>
  22.     </head>
  23.     <body>
  24.         <form>
  25.             akii todo mi codigo html
  26.         </form>
  27.  
  28.     </body>
  29. </html>
Si no tenias iniciada session en ninguno de los scripts que incluyes , tienes que agregar session_start(); al principio del script